The Lodi setting, and why it matters for solar design

Sun exposure in Lodi is essentially strong. On a normal year, the region sees about 5 to 6 top sun hours per day when balanced across periods, which places it near the wonderful area for residential solar. That said, the Central Valley has a couple of traits that excellent photovoltaic panel installers account for.

First, summertime warmth. Panels shed some efficiency as temperature levels increase. Excellent quality modules with lower temperature coefficients assist, and a racking layout that motivates air movement under the panel backsheet can recover a few percent of efficiency throughout August heat waves.

Second, air quality and dirt. Harvest dirt and wildfire smoke can reduce production during short home windows. Panels rarely need monthly cleansing below, yet a light rinse 2 or 3 times a year, or after a major smoke event, pays back quickly. Installers who build in secure upkeep access and reveal you a basic cleansing plan save migraines later.

Third, shade from fully grown trees. Lots of Lodi communities have attractive valley oaks. A solid design accounts for seasonal shade and makes use of module level power electronics, either microinverters or DC optimizers, to maintain shaded panels from dragging down the whole array.

Finally, roofings. Make-up tile is common, however so are ceramic tile roof coverings on newer homes. A mindful ceramic tile placing technique, with hooks that change floor tiles and preserve waterproofing, separates specialists from staffs that break floor tiles and leave leak points. If you have a standing joint steel roofing on an outhouse, search for installers comfy with non permeating clamps, which preserve the roof warranty and speed the solar panel install.

Utilities in and around Lodi, and exactly how credit scores work

Utility policy drives solar economics as much as sunshine. The majority of addresses in San Joaquin Region link to PG&E, but lots of within Lodi city limits are served by Lodi Electric Energy. These are different worlds in regards to tariffs and crediting.

PG&& E moved to Net Invoicing under The golden state's NEM 3.0 structure. Exported solar power earns credit histories based upon hourly avoided price prices, not retail rates, which highly encourages self consumption and makes batteries useful. A common home system without a battery still saves, yet the system design commonly turns manufacturing toward lunchtime self use, for example with tons moving for air conditioning, EV charging, or swimming pool pumps.

Lodi Electric Energy has its very own policies. Metropolitan utilities do not constantly mirror PG&E's plans. Some provide typical internet metering at an established rate, some deal monthly credit histories that settle annually, and some comply with an internet billing framework with lower export values. The only safe action is to ask your installer to show you the existing toll sheets from your energy and to model manufacturing hour by hour under those policies. The very best solar setup companies near me put the tariff name, export assumptions, and rise price in the proposition so there are no surprises.

California maintains the 30 percent government Financial investment Tax obligation Credit scores in play, which puts on photovoltaic panel installment, inverters, racking, called for solution upgrades, and likewise to energy storage that is billed by the system. State motivations alter more frequently, yet two stick out. The Self Generation Incentive Program has refunds for batteries that can pile with the tax obligation debt, and the state's energetic solar energy system real estate tax exemption can prevent the analyzed value of a qualifying solar energy installment from enhancing your real estate tax. Constantly confirm current reward details with your tax obligation advisor or the area assessor, considering that dates and quantities evolve.

Microinverters or string with optimizers, and when each wins

If shade differs across your array, module degree electronics are non flexible. Microinverters position an inverter behind every panel, providing you panel by panel surveillance and strength. A DC string inverter with power optimizers likewise keeps an eye on per module and allows each panel operate at its very own maximum power point. Either can be superb when paired correctly.

Microinverters shine on intricate roofing systems with several tiny planes, or where future expansion is likely, because each panel is independent on the air conditioning side. Maximized string systems usually lug greater max power and can be affordable on larger ranges with longer strings. Both approaches satisfy current quick closure code requirements. The best choice depends on your roofing, future battery strategies, and the installer's service bench. Ask which platform their crews understand best, not just what the salesman prefers.

Battery or no battery under Lodi's policies

Under PG&E's web payment, batteries are not a high-end, they are the key to strong savings since they allow you save lunchtime solar and utilize it during high valued evening hours. In Lodi Electric territory, the situation varies by tariff. Even if your utility credit scores exports well, batteries include outage security, which matters when summer season tornados or PSPS occasions interrupt service.

A normal home pairs a 7 to 13 kWh battery with a 6 to 10 kW solar range. That gives regarding one evening of typical usage, or numerous evenings if you permit the system to take care of lots, for instance by reducing swimming pool pumps and establishing a clever thermostat to economic situation mode during outages. For rural homes with wells, step very carefully. Pump electric motors have high starting currents, so you will certainly desire an installer that can determine locked blades amps and dimension the battery inverter to manage those surges without annoyance trips.

Roof condition and timing, especially on tile

I get asked whether it makes good sense to reroof first. If your roofing has much less than 8 to 10 years of life left, replace that section before the solar panel set up. Getting rid of and reinstalling solar later costs money and threats damage. On floor tile, the underlayment is the weak spot. If it is weak or curling, have the contractor manage underlayment replacement at the exact same time the solar crew mounts standoffs. The best solar installers Lodi property owners suggest tend to have tight partnerships with local roof covering staffs for this reason.

On level foam roofing systems, ballasted systems are feasible, however in quake country I choose mechanical attachments that are sealed appropriately. The included job upfront avoids movement and maintains warranties clean.

Permitting, examinations, and fire pathways

California building divisions are fast by nationwide requirements, and some territories make use of the SolarAPP+ program for same day allows on standard styles. Whether the City of Lodi gets involved can alter, so your service provider must verify. Regardless, fire code calls for roof covering accessibility pathways and setbacks near ridges and hips. Anticipate a clear 3 foot walkway from ridge to eave on at least one roof covering face and setbacks between varieties and ridges or hips. https://lukasbxoj387.image-perth.org/top-rated-solar-panel-setup-in-lodi-just-how-to-choose-the-most-effective-solar-carriers-and-installers-near-you A team that makes for code from the beginning avoids field modifications when the assessor strolls the roof.

Main service panel upgrades prevail on older homes with 100 amp service. Upgrading to 200 amps can cost a couple of thousand dollars and may need utility sychronisation. Excellent proposals call this out early, with line thing pricing, so you can budget accurately.

How to review efficiency numbers without getting lost

Two numbers have to be clear in any type of solar proposal. System size in kW DC and anticipated yearly output in kWh. A normal Lodi single household home ends up with 6 to 10 kW of panels, generating roughly 9,000 to 14,000 kWh annually relying on orientation and shading. South and west roof coverings perform best provided regional time of use rates, with west facing selections making a little less complete energy yet more during the high value late mid-day window.

Degradation matters also. Panels lose outcome slowly gradually, usually 0.25 to 0.5 percent each year on trusted components. Insist on a performance warranty that guarantees at least 80 to 85 percent of original outcome at year 25. Remember that the efficiency guarantee is only as solid as the firm behind it. Bankable brand names deserve a little costs since they will still be around to recognize claims.

Monitoring, upkeep, and staying clear of annoyance service calls

Every modern-day system includes a monitoring app. It serves, yet do not stress over daily variants. See regular monthly trends. If you see a regular decrease not linked to seasons, call your installer prior to the warranty home window on labor runs out. Annual or semiannual rinsing with deionized water maintains mineral finding down. Avoid abrasive brushes, which can scrape glass and space warranties.

Critter guards are wise near wineries and in neighborhoods with active bird populations. A low profile mesh around the component borders maintains starlings from nesting under panels, which reduces debris accumulation and fire threat. If your home backs to areas, request for stainless bolts on guards, which last longer than repainted light steel in dusty, periodically moist conditions.

What to anticipate on mount day

Crews arrive with two teams, a roof covering team and a ground team. The roof covering team procedures and breaks chalk lines, locates rafters, and sets standoffs with blinked penetrations. Rails rise, then optimizers or microinverter junctions, after that the modules. On tile, expect floor tile substitute or grinding to fit hooks. Done right, you will certainly see mindful tile handling and substitute with color matched pieces.

On the ground, the electrician positions the inverter and any battery cabinet on a code compliant wall with clear functioning space. Channel runs remain tight to structure lines and stay clear of awful crossovers. Labeling is exact. By mid mid-day, the system is mechanically complete. Commissioning waits on utility approval, which can take days to a number of weeks relying on the utility and the season.
